Latest Patents: Simister's patent pertains to an advanced continuously variable transmission. This innovation features a main shaft designed to support various components of the CVT, including shift cam discs that work in conjunction with ball-leg assemblies to adjust the transmission ratio. His design also encompasses load cam discs, a torsion disc, rolling elements, and a hub cap shell, all configured to efficiently generate axial force, transmit torque, and manage reaction forces. In one embodiment of the invention, a splined input shaft collaborates with a torsion disc that has a splined bore to effectively input torque into the variator. The patent also explores various ball axles, axle-ball combinations, and configurations intended to ground reaction forces, marking a significant advancement in CVT technology.
